TEXPROS is an intelligent document processing and retrieval system, which supports storing, extracting, classifying, categorizing, retrieving and browsing enterprise information. This paper presents a browsing mechanism which enables users to obtain multiple views for searching, presenting and analyzing information stored in the information repository. A graphical interface, employing context preservation and navigation techniques, is built to assist users in browsing through the information repository during the retrieval process. Given a user`s request, the system presents to the user an operation network, which offers an intuitive environment for browsing. An automated network construction greatly reduces the retrieval time. Using the network, the user could conduct an entire navigation process effectively for gaining incrementally more knowledge about the information repository before issuing a query.
